// Helper: stream and paginate big text files (line-based)
async function streamPaginatedText({ key, mapLine, q, offset = 0, limit = 0 }) {
return new Promise(async (resolve, reject) => {
let total = 0;
const items = [];
let sent = 0;
let buffered = '';
const matchesQuery = (line) => {
if (!q) return true;
return line.toLowerCase().includes(String(q).toLowerCase());
};
const stream = s3.getObject({ Bucket: BUCKET_NAME, Key: key }).createReadStream();
stream.on('data', (chunk) => {
buffered += chunk.toString('utf-8');
let lines = buffered.split('\n');
buffered = lines.pop();
for (const lnRaw of lines) {
const line = lnRaw.trim();
if (!line) continue;
if (!matchesQuery(line)) continue;
total++;
const pos = total - 1; // position among matches
if (limit > 0) {
if (pos >= offset && sent < limit) {
items.push(mapLine(line));
sent++;
}
} else {
items.push(mapLine(line));
}
}
});
stream.on('end', () => {
const last = (buffered || '').trim();
if (last) {
if (!q || last.toLowerCase().includes(String(q).toLowerCase())) {
total++;
if (limit > 0) {
const pos = total - 1;
if (pos >= offset && items.length < limit) items.push(mapLine(last));
} else {
items.push(mapLine(last));
}
}
}
resolve({ items, total });
});
stream.on('error', reject);
});
}
